About Hatebreed Tickets

Hatebreed are an American metalcore and hardcore band from Connecticut, best known for their crushing riffs, breakdown-heavy songwriting, motivational lyrics and uncompromising live shows. Formed in 1994 in the Bridgeport and New Haven hardcore scene, Hatebreed began by recording a three-song demo, selling it locally and building momentum through underground shows, split releases and relentless touring. Frontman Jamey Jasta became the band’s defining voice, helping shape a sound that fused hardcore punk aggression with thrash metal, groove metal and extreme metal intensity.

Hatebreed broke through with their 1997 debut album, Satisfaction Is the Death of Desire, a landmark release that helped establish them as one of the most important bands in metallic hardcore. Their 2002 album Perseverance pushed them into a larger metal audience with anthems like “I Will Be Heard,” while The Rise of Brutality, Supremacy, Hatebreed, The Divinity of Purpose, The Concrete Confessional and Weight of the False Self continued to expand their reputation for high-impact, pit-ready heavy music. Over the years, Hatebreed have become a key influence on modern metalcore, hardcore and crossover bands.

Career highlights for Hatebreed include decades of international touring, major festival appearances, a Grammy nomination for “Live for This,” the enduring popularity of songs like “Destroy Everything,” “Perseverance” and “Looking Down the Barrel of Today” and their continued role as one of hardcore metal’s most dependable live acts. In 2026, Hatebreed remain active with new music expected and a major headlining run on The Summer Slaughter Tour, reinforcing their status as a veteran band that still connects with both longtime hardcore fans and newer extreme metal audiences.

Hatebreed are an American metalcore and hardcore band from Connecticut. They formed in 1994 and are known for combining hardcore punk, heavy metal, thrash and groove metal with empowering, confrontational lyrics.

Hatebreed’s latest full-length studio album is Weight of the False Self, released in 2020. The band has also released newer material since then and has been teasing music from an upcoming album.

Hatebreed’s most popular songs include “I Will Be Heard,” “Destroy Everything,” “Live for This,” “Perseverance,” “Looking Down the Barrel of Today,” “In Ashes They Shall Reap,” “This Is Now,” “To the Threshold” and “Last Breath.”

Hatebreed’s most notable mainstream accolade is a Grammy nomination for “Live for This” in the Best Metal Performance category. They have also earned long-term recognition as one of the defining bands in metalcore and metallic hardcore, with Satisfaction Is the Death of Desire and Perseverance widely treated as essential releases in the genre.

Hatebreed are embarking on The Summer Slaughter Tour 2026.

Hatebreed's Summer Slaughter Tour officially starts on July 2, 2026, in Reading, Pennsylvania and ends on July 24, 2026, in Buffalo, New York.

Major North American stops on Hatebreed's Summer Slaughter Tour include Reading, Virginia Beach, Worcester, Cincinnati, Nashville, New Orleans, Houston, Austin, Tulsa, Denver, Omaha, Saginaw, St. Louis, Fort Wayne, Toronto and Buffalo. Additional festival-linked stops include Jackson Township, Cadott, Chicago and Mansfield.

The lineup of openers for Hatebreed's Summer Slaughter Tour includes Snuffed on Sight, Face Yourself and Balmora, with Devourment appearing from July 2 through July 15 and Incantation replacing Devourment on the July 19 through July 24 dates. Some shows may also include local or regional support acts.
